WebSep 10, 2024 · Located on the edge of Edinburgh's old surgical district, The Anatomist will see you descend into a world of grave robbery, mystery and malpractice. The story is set shortly after the Burke and Hare murders, with The Anatomist compared to an interactive version of the Surgeons' Hall Museum. WebApr 18, 2011 · Prior to 1832 the relative shortage of bodies for the number of anatomists and medical students meant that corpses were always in demand, and the trade in body snatching was lucrative. Occasionally, as with the infamous case of Burke and Hare in Edinburgh, people were murdered for the value of their corpse (Townsend, 2001).
